I have a BJCM and am considering getting a glider board for DS1, 2yrs, when DS2 (6wks currently) is old enough to sit in the seat upright.

But DS1 is very tall for his age (no idea how tall, but equal to boys a year older than him, if not taller) and I'm wondering if it'll work logistically with his head possibly hitting the handlebar and me having a nightmare pushing behind him?

Anyone used one? Any thoughts?

Yes, it didn't work for me. DD had to stand on my side of the handlebar and it was a nightmare as she kept leaning back which made the BJCM tippy / back heavy. I bought a handle instead for the side and it worked much better. If your son needs the rest, then I would consider a proper double for 6-12 months. Buy wisely and you would get your money back on it.
